Two-Time Tony Award winner Chita Rivera will perform songs from her legendary Broadway career in her own concert Chita Rivera: MY BROADWAY presented by Lyric Theatre of Oklahoma, August 7-11 at the Civic Center Musical Hall. Below, the actress talks with the the theatre's artistic director, Michael Baron, on origination role of 'Rosie' in the now oft-performed hit BYE BYE BIRDIE.

Chita Rivera is an accomplished and versatile actress, singer and dancer who has won two Tony Awards as Best Leading Actress in a Musical (KISS OF THE SPIDER WOMAN, THE RINK) and received seven additional Tony nominations.

Chita has performed her critically-acclaimed concert dates around the world in such cities as New York, London, Monte Carlo, Los Angeles, Tokyo, Toronto, Amsterdam, San Francisco, Cannes, Chicago and San Juan among many others. On October 13, 2009, Chita released a new solo studio CD entitled “And I Now Swing” (Yellow Sound label), which pays homage to her stage legacy while also displaying her passion for jazz.
